Create the request in the FXTRADING.com Client Portal. The available source accounts, payout methods, limits, fees and estimates are specific to your profile and transaction.
Before you start
Complete any verification or security task shown in the Client Portal.
Confirm that the source trading account or wallet is eligible for withdrawal.
Check the withdrawable amount displayed for that source.
Review the effect on open positions and available margin.
Use payout details held in your own legal name.
Confirm that your bank, card, wallet or other payout details are current.
Have access to the security method linked to your profile.
Submit a withdrawal
Sign in to the official FXTRADING.com Client Portal.
Select Withdrawal.
Choose an eligible source trading account or wallet.
Enter the amount.
Review the payout methods presented for the transaction.
Select saved payout details or add the information requested on screen.
Review the destination, currency, conversion, fee, minimum, maximum and processing estimate.
Confirm the request.
Complete the security verification shown.
Open Transaction History and select the withdrawal to monitor it.
The labels and order of some fields can vary by profile and portal version. Follow the fields shown in your current withdrawal flow.
How does the source of funds determine my withdrawal options?
Deposited principal: funds are returned first to the original payment method, your own payment instrument and the original currency. Cryptocurrency must use the same network.
Principal plus profit: the Portal splits the amount automatically. Profit inherits the non-card principal route and currency currently allocated to the request. Profit cannot be paid to a credit card.
Pure profit, including withdrawable Partner / IB Wallet balances: if you have a deposit history, the Portal matches historical deposit currencies to eligible non-card withdrawal routes. If you have genuinely never deposited, you may use the enabled non-card methods currently shown in the Portal.
Transfers or currency conversions between an Investment Wallet and MT accounts do not remove the source of deposited principal; it continues to be tracked at customer level.
Credit cards are used only to return deposited principal and cannot carry profit. If a combined amount matches only credit-card principal, the Portal shows a recommended amount and a one-click adjustment; the remaining profit follows the pure-profit rules.
The amount cannot be submitted or looks different
Deposited-principal returns can currently be submitted without a pre-submission minimum block. Some payment channels nevertheless have an actual minimum and may reject the request during processing. Profit is subject to the current minimum. Successful submission is not final approval.
The payment method or network is unavailable
If the displayed currency, payment method or USDT network does not match your deposit record, or legacy data is incomplete, do not guess or submit repeated requests. Ask for a secure review of the funding history.
If the displayed options do not match the funding history, go to Client Portal → Service Hub → Create Ticket → Payments → Transaction Type → Withdrawal.
Include the withdrawal amount and on-screen unit, desired method or network, the related deposit reference, date, amount and currency, and the exact message shown. You may attach any relevant material that Service Hub currently permits and that you think will assist the review; there is no closed list or guarantee of approval.
Never share a password, OTP, private key, seed phrase or any other authentication secret. Do not use another person's card, bank account or wallet, and never send cryptocurrency through a mismatched network.
How do I know the request was submitted?
A withdrawal record should appear in Transaction History with its reference, source, amount, currency and status. A reduction in funds available for trading does not mean the receiving provider has credited the funds.
If no record appears, do not submit a duplicate until you have checked whether the first request was recorded.
Can I submit another withdrawal while one is processing?
No. Client Portal does not allow two active withdrawal requests at the same time.
If the current request has not yet reached the Processing Started stage and Client Portal still shows the cancellation option, you may cancel it. Wait until the cancellation is confirmed before submitting a new withdrawal. Once the request reaches Processing Started, continue with the current request and wait for it to finish.
A replacement withdrawal is treated as a new request and enters the queue again. Internal withdrawal processing normally takes 1–3 business days. If the earlier request was already queued, cancelling and resubmitting means the waiting time starts again, so consider the additional time before choosing this option.
Can I edit or cancel a withdrawal?
Open the record and use an edit or cancel control only if one is displayed. Availability depends on the request's current stage. A request already being processed may no longer be changeable or cancellable.
How long will the withdrawal take?
Processing and delivery times depend on the current request, payment method, provider, receiving institution, local calendars and any required review. Check the current status, action message and displayed estimate in Transaction History. If the record fails, requires action, or is past its displayed estimate, contact Customer Support with the request reference and exact status. Do not submit a duplicate request while the existing record remains active.
Monitor the current status and any action message in Transaction History. Do not submit a duplicate request while an earlier withdrawal remains active.
Can I withdraw USDT through the BSC network?
Yes, but only for funds deposited through BSC and when the Portal shows BSC as an eligible withdrawal network. The rule is BSC deposit → BSC withdrawal. Without a BSC deposit, you cannot select BSC; never substitute TRC20, ERC20 and BSC for one another.

Withdrawal stages
Submission, review, approval, processing, sending and provider delivery are separate stages. Transaction History and any email notification may show progress, but the current record is the source for the status, action required and estimate. Approval does not mean the receiving account has already been credited.
